actually its not february. it is January 1st on the LUNAR calendar which is when CHINESE new year is celebrated. And it may not be special to you but it is special to 1/3 of the worlds population that will celebrate Chinese New Year. During chinese new year, they get like 2 weeks off work/school. It is a big thing in China (and other asian countries).
